The Hidden Forces Shaping Crypto — What Works, What not, and How to Protect Yourself:
The crypto world is unlike any other financial market. On one side, innovation drives incredible opportunities — alpha-listed projects, new DeFi protocols, NFT integrations, and cutting-edge utility tokens. These elements are effective because they create real value, attract long-term investors, and foster community support. Platforms that provide transparency, strong fundamentals, and active development also reduce risk.
On the other side, hype, FOMO, and impulsive trading are the most destructive forces. Social media buzz, influencer endorsements, and exaggerated promises often push inexperienced investors into losses. Chasing pumps, overleveraging in perpetual contracts, and ignoring fundamentals can wipe out capital faster than any market crash.
To protect yourself, the approach must be disciplined: prioritize research, track fundamentals, and assess project utility before entry. Use proper risk management — never invest what you can’t afford to lose, diversify, and set clear stop-loss levels. Patience is key; wait for conviction and trend confirmation rather than reacting to noise.
In crypto, your mindset often determines your survival more than price movements. Discipline beats impulse.

Apex Group Partners with WLFI to Pilot USD1 Stablecoin in Tokenized Funds
Global financial services provider Apex Group has partnered with World Liberty Financial (WLFI) to pilot WLFI’s USD1 stablecoin as a payment rail for its tokenized fund ecosystem.
The collaboration focuses on integrating stablecoin payments directly into fund operations, enabling:
Faster settlements for subscriptions, distributions, and redemptions.
Reduced operational costs compared to traditional fund transfer methods.
Efficient tokenized asset management, including real estate, infrastructure, and other tokenized securities.
This pilot represents a key step in bridging traditional finance with blockchain technology, allowing institutional funds to leverage digital assets safely and efficiently.
The project is being implemented under regulatory-compliant frameworks and could pave the way for broader adoption of stablecoins in institutional finance.

Lately I keep circling back to $FOGO , and yup… the more I dig, the harder it is to ignore. This thing is clearly being built for people who actually care about speed, not just talking about it on slides. Market makers, perp traders, anyone running high-frequency stuff, even real-time auctions --- this is their playground. And it shows.
What really sticks is how different the experience is supposed to feel. Fogo runs as an SVM L1, so it stays friendly with Solana tooling, but then it cranks latency way down. We’re talking block times around 40 milliseconds, with final confirmation so fast it barely registers. No awkward waiting. No “did it go through?” moment. Just… action. Trades settle while the market is still the same market.
That matters more than people think. In fast DeFi environments, seconds are already too slow. Minutes are basically useless. With Fogo, execution starts to feel real-time, like Web2 speed but on-chain. That opens doors for strategies that simply don’t work elsewhere, at least not cleanly.
And this is why #fogo keeps popping up on my radar. It’s not hype built on promises, it’s architecture built around a very specific pain point: latency. If on-chain trading is going to compete with centralized systems, this is the direction it has to go. I’m still watching, still learning, but yeah… fading something like this feels risky.
